Equivalent & Substitute Parts for 337AVD016MFE

Part Overview

The 337AVD016MFE is a 330 µF, 16 V aluminum electrolytic capacitor in surface mount radial can package manufactured by Cornell Dubilier / Illinois Capacitor. This component is classified as obsolete, indicating discontinuation from active production. The part is designed for general purpose applications requiring energy storage and filtering in low-voltage circuits. Due to its obsolete status, identification of functionally equivalent substitute components is necessary to support ongoing maintenance, repair, and new design requirements where legacy specifications must be maintained.

Key Parameters

Parameter Specification
Capacitance 330 µF
Voltage Rating 16 V
Tolerance ±20%
Package Type Radial, Can - SMD
Mounting Type Surface Mount
Operating Temperature Range -55°C ~ 105°C
Lifetime Rating 5000 Hrs @ 105°C
Polarization Polar
Physical Dimensions 0.315" Dia (8.00mm), Height 0.417" (10.60mm)

Substitute Part Grouping Explanation

Substitution of the 337AVD016MFE is determined by strict equivalence across the following critical parameters:

Primary Equivalence Criteria:

  • Capacitance value: 330 µF (exact match required)
  • Voltage rating: 16 V (exact match required)
  • Tolerance: ±20% (exact match required)
  • Polarization: Polar (exact match required)
  • Package type: Radial, Can - SMD (exact match required)
  • Mounting type: Surface Mount (exact match required)
  • Operating temperature range: -55°C ~ 105°C (exact match required)
  • Lifetime rating: 5000 Hrs @ 105°C (exact match required)

Secondary Compatibility Parameters:

  • Physical dimensions (diameter and height within acceptable PCB layout tolerances)
  • Surface mount land size (within acceptable reflow soldering tolerances)
  • Moisture sensitivity level: 1 (Unlimited)
  • Regulatory compliance (REACH, ECCN, HTSUS classification)

The ATB337M016 meets all primary equivalence criteria and is therefore classified as a direct substitute for the 337AVD016MFE.

Parameter Comparison

Parameter 337AVD016MFE (Main Part) ATB337M016 (Substitute)
Manufacturer Cornell Dubilier / Illinois Capacitor Cornell Dubilier / Illinois Capacitor
Series AVD ATB
Product Status Obsolete Active
Capacitance 330 µF 330 µF
Tolerance ±20% ±20%
Voltage - Rated 16 V 16 V
ESR @ 120Hz 1 Ohm 760 mOhm
Lifetime @ Temp. 5000 Hrs @ 105°C 5000 Hrs @ 105°C
Operating Temperature -55°C ~ 105°C -55°C ~ 105°C
Polarization Polar Polar
Ripple Current @ 120 Hz 300 mA 420 mA
Ripple Current @ 100 kHz 600 mA 600 mA
Impedance 170 mOhms 160 mOhms
Size / Dimension 0.315" Dia (8.00mm) 0.315" Dia (8.00mm)
Height - Seated (Max) 0.417" (10.60mm) 0.413" (10.50mm)
Surface Mount Land Size 0.327" L x 0.327" W (8.30mm x 8.30mm) 0.327" L x 0.339" W (8.30mm x 8.60mm)
Package / Case Radial, Can - SMD Radial, Can - SMD
Moisture Sensitivity Level 1 (Unlimited) 1 (Unlimited)
REACH Status REACH Unaffected REACH Unaffected
ECCN EAR99 EAR99
HTSUS 8532.22.0020 8532.22.0020

Engineering Selection Recommendations

The ATB337M016 is the direct substitute for the obsolete 337AVD016MFE. Both components are manufactured by Cornell Dubilier / Illinois Capacitor and share identical electrical specifications for capacitance, voltage rating, tolerance, operating temperature range, and lifetime rating.

The ATB337M016 offers the following advantages:

Product Status: The ATB337M016 maintains active production status, ensuring long-term availability and supply chain continuity compared to the discontinued 337AVD016MFE.

Regulatory Compliance: The ATB337M016 is RoHS3 compliant, providing enhanced environmental and regulatory alignment for new designs and manufacturing processes.

Performance Characteristics: The ATB337M016 demonstrates improved electrical performance with lower ESR (760 mOhm versus 1 Ohm at 120 Hz) and higher ripple current capability at low frequency (420 mA versus 300 mA at 120 Hz), while maintaining identical high-frequency ripple current performance (600 mA at 100 kHz).

Physical Compatibility: The ATB337M016 maintains equivalent physical dimensions (0.315" diameter, 10.50mm height) with minimal variation in surface mount land size (8.30mm x 8.60mm versus 8.30mm x 8.30mm), ensuring compatibility with existing PCB layouts designed for the 337AVD016MFE.

Frequently Asked Questions (FAQ)

Q: Can the ATB337M016 be used as a direct replacement for the 337AVD016MFE in existing designs?

A: Yes. The ATB337M016 meets all primary equivalence criteria including capacitance (330 µF), voltage rating (16 V), tolerance (±20%), operating temperature range (-55°C ~ 105°C), and lifetime rating (5000 Hrs @ 105°C). Physical dimensions are compatible with PCB layouts designed for the 337AVD016MFE.

Q: What is the difference in ESR between these two parts?

A: The 337AVD016MFE has an ESR of 1 Ohm at 120 Hz, while the ATB337M016 has an ESR of 760 mOhm at 120 Hz. The lower ESR of the ATB337M016 represents improved performance characteristics in the substitute component.

Q: Are there any compliance differences between the 337AVD016MFE and ATB337M016?

A: The ATB337M016 is RoHS3 compliant, whereas the 337AVD016MFE does not specify RoHS compliance. Both components are REACH unaffected and share identical ECCN (EAR99) and HTSUS (8532.22.0020) classifications.

Q: Will the ATB337M016 fit the same PCB footprint as the 337AVD016MFE?

A: The components share the same diameter (0.315" / 8.00mm) and nearly identical heights (10.60mm versus 10.50mm). Surface mount land sizes are compatible (8.30mm x 8.30mm versus 8.30mm x 8.60mm), allowing use in existing PCB designs with standard reflow soldering processes.

Q: What is the ripple current rating difference?

A: At 120 Hz, the ATB337M016 supports 420 mA ripple current compared to 300 mA for the 337AVD016MFE. At 100 kHz, both components support identical ripple current of 600 mA. The higher low-frequency ripple current capability of the ATB337M016 provides additional design margin.

Q: Why is the 337AVD016MFE classified as obsolete?

A: The 337AVD016MFE has been discontinued from active production by Cornell Dubilier / Illinois Capacitor. The ATB337M016 represents the active production equivalent that maintains functional and electrical compatibility while offering improved performance and regulatory compliance.
